Benefits of a Balanced Bite

Choosing to straighten your teeth is a proactive investment in your long-term health. By using high-quality brackets and wires to apply a gentle, constant pressure, braces move your teeth into their ideal positions over time. This versatile method ensures your journey is as comfortable as it is effective, making your daily life easier in several practical ways:

  • Easier Morning Routines: Well-aligned teeth are much simpler to brush and floss because there are no crowded spots for plaque to hide. This keeps your gums healthier and saves you time and worry.
  • A More Relaxed Jaw: A corrected bite ensures that your teeth meet together perfectly. This prevents uneven wear and tear on your natural teeth and helps your jaw muscles stay relaxed.
  • Confidence in Every Word: Moving your teeth into their proper positions often helps with clearer speech and pronunciation, giving you one less thing to think about when you are out in the world.
  • Long-Term Protection: By taking this step now, you are protecting your future self from more complex issues that can arise from an uneven bite or crowded teeth.

What Are Fastbraces®?

Fastbraces® is a revolutionary orthodontic system that shortens the time it takes to straighten teeth compared to traditional braces. Developed by Dr. Anthony Viazis, Fastbraces uses a unique triangular bracket design and a specially-shaped wire that allows for faster tooth movement. This technology results in shorter treatment times and minimizes discomfort during the process.

How Do Fastbraces® Work?

Fastbraces employ a patented triangular bracket design, increasing the distance between the brackets. This allows for greater flexibility in the wire, leading to more efficient and faster tooth movement. Traditional braces typically move the crown of the tooth first, followed by the root. Fastbraces, on the other hand, move both the crown and root simultaneously, significantly reducing the overall treatment time.

What are the benefits of Fastbraces?

Fastbraces offer several advantages over traditional braces:

  • Faster treatment time: The most significant benefit of Fastbraces is the reduced treatment time, which can range from three months to about a year, depending on the case’s complexity. Traditional braces can take up to two years or more to achieve the desired results.
  • Less discomfort: Due to the unique bracket design and flexible wire, patients often report less discomfort during treatment with Fastbraces compared to traditional braces.
  • Fewer dental visits: With Fastbraces, you’ll require fewer adjustment appointments, saving you time and making the treatment more convenient.
  • Cost-effective: Fastbraces can be more cost-effective than traditional braces since the treatment time is shorter.
  • Improved oral hygiene: With a shorter treatment time, there’s a reduced risk of oral hygiene issues arising from wearing braces for an extended period.

Are Fastbraces suitable for everyone?

Fastbraces can be an excellent option for most patients, including children, teens, and adults. They effectively treat various orthodontic issues such as crowding, spacing, overbites, underbites, crossbites, and open bites. However, the suitability of Fastbraces depends on the complexity of the case and individual patient needs. Are Fastbraces painful?

While some discomfort is expected during any orthodontic treatment, Fastbraces are designed to minimize discomfort. The unique triangular bracket design and flexible wire contribute to less pain during the tooth movement process. Most patients find Fastbraces more comfortable than traditional braces. If you experience any discomfort, over-the-counter pain relievers and a soft diet can help alleviate the pain during the initial days of treatment.

How do I care for my teeth during Fastbraces treatment?

Maintaining good oral hygiene is crucial during Fastbraces treatment. Here are some tips for caring for your teeth while wearing Fastbraces:

  • Brush your teeth at least twice a day using a soft-bristle toothbrush and fluoride toothpaste. Spend extra time cleaning around the brackets and wires to remove plaque and food particles.
  • Use a floss threader or orthodontic floss daily to clean between your teeth and under the wires.
  • Rinse with an antimicrobial mouthwash to help reduce plaque and prevent gum disease.
  • Visit DeSoto Family Dentistry for regular dental cleanings and checkups as recommended by Dr. Varkey or Dr. Siddiqui.
  • Avoid hard, sticky, and chewy foods that can damage your brackets and wires.

What Are Fastbraces®?

Fastbraces® has established itself as one of the most attractive and effective alternatives to traditional orthodontic braces over the last quarter-century. Its patented system provides excellent orthodontic results for patients, while drastically reducing the amount of time needed to achieve those results. With Fastbraces®, treatment times are no longer measured in years; instead, they can sometimes be measured in days.

At their core, Fastbraces® follow the same reliable wire-and-bracket system as conventional braces. Brackets affix to the teeth, and wires are used to pull the brackets into the desired position. Fastbraces® are available as metal wire and brackets, and as ceramic wire and brackets for a more discrete, cosmetically pleasing look.

How Do Fastbraces® Work?

Orthodontic issues are caused when teeth fail to crown properly, coming out tilted, sideways, overlapping, or spaced apart. All of these issues stem from the placement and alignment of the tooth root.

Fastbraces® wire bracket system works by uprighting the root of the teeth from the first appointment. This, along with more precise bracket placement thanks to computer-guided treatment plans, allows the system to work over much reduced periods of time compared to conventional braces.

How Long Does Treatment Last?

Currently, there are following two types of Fastbraces® available on the market:

  • Classic series 
  • Turbo series. 

With classic series braces, treatment time is around four-six months in duration. The turbo series is designed to achieve results in under 120 days.

Predictably, the turbo series is more costly than the classic series, as it requires greater precision to work.

Are Fastbraces® Usable in All Orthodontic Cases?

Fastbraces® can treat most orthodontic cases. There are some limits, and some cases will necessarily take longer than the ideal treatment times advertised.

For example, it’s important to note that treatment times are given under the assumption that there is no surgical component to the orthodontic case. Some misalignments and malocclusions require a preliminary round of surgery, sometimes to remove teeth there is simply no room for before orthodontic appliances can be employed.

Likewise, while Fastbraces® turbo’s treatment times are targeted towards 120 days, this assumes a non-deep bite case. For those instances, it will take somewhat longer to achieve the results.

What Are Porcelain Veneers?

Veneers are thin shells of tooth-colored material that attach to the front surfaces of your teeth to enhance their appearance. Veneers are able to address a variety of cosmetic issues, such as chipped, broken, discolored, or smaller-than-average-sized teeth. While some patients might only receive one veneer for a chipped or broken tooth, it is common to receive six to eight veneers on the top front teeth to ensure a symmetrical smile.

porcelain veneers in dosoto tx

Who Is a Suitable Candidate?

Ideal candidates for porcelain veneers are those who:

  • Have healthy teeth and gums
  • Have good oral hygiene habits
  • Have sufficient tooth enamel
  • Are looking to correct cosmetic issues such as discoloration, chips, cracks, or gaps between teeth
  • Have realistic expectations regarding the results.

How Are Porcelain Veneers Applied?

The process of applying porcelain veneers typically involves three appointments at DeSoto Family Dentistry:

  1. Consultation: Dr. Varkey will discuss your goals, evaluate your dental health, and determine if porcelain veneers are the right solution for you.
  2. Preparation: A small amount of tooth enamel will be removed to create room for the veneer. An impression of your teeth will be taken and sent to a dental laboratory, where your custom veneers will be created. A temporary veneer may be placed on your tooth while you wait for your permanent veneers to be fabricated.
  3. Bonding: Once your custom veneers are ready, Dr. Varkey will bond them to your teeth using a strong dental adhesive. He will make any necessary adjustments to ensure a perfect fit and a natural-looking result.

How Much Do Porcelain Veneers Cost?

The cost of porcelain veneers can vary depending on several factors, including the number of veneers needed, the complexity of your case, and the specific materials used. On average, you can expect to pay between $900 and $3,000 per tooth for porcelain veneers in DeSoto, TX. It is important to note that dental insurance typically does not cover the cost of cosmetic procedures such as porcelain veneers. How Long Do Porcelain Veneers Last?

With proper care and maintenance, porcelain veneers can last for 10 to 15 years or even longer. The longevity of your veneers will depend on your oral hygiene habits, the quality of the dental materials used, and the skill of the dental professional who placed them. To ensure that your veneers last as long as possible, follow Dr. Varkey’s recommendations for care and maintenance.

How Do I Care For My Porcelain Veneers?

Caring for porcelain veneers is similar to caring for your natural teeth. To maintain the appearance and longevity of your veneers, follow these steps:

  • Brush your teeth twice a day using a soft-bristled toothbrush and non-abrasive toothpaste.
  • Floss daily to remove plaque and food particles from between your teeth.
  • Visit DeSoto Family Dentistry for regular dental check-ups and professional cleanings.
  • Avoid biting on hard objects such as ice or hard candy, as this can damage your veneers.
  • If you grind your teeth at night, ask Dr. Varkey about a custom-made night guard to protect your veneers.
  • Limit the consumption of staining foods and beverages, such as coffee, tea, red wine, and berries.

Are There Any Alternatives to Porcelain Veneers?

Yes, there are several alternatives to porcelain veneers that can also improve the appearance of your smile. Some of these alternatives include:

  • Composite bonding: A tooth-colored resin material is applied to the tooth and shaped to correct minor cosmetic issues such as chips, cracks, or discoloration.
  • Dental crowns: A custom-made cap covering the entire tooth, providing cosmetic and restorative benefits.
  • Orthodontics: Braces or clear aligners can correct misaligned teeth or close gaps between teeth, improving the overall appearance of your smile.

Why Choose Professional Whitening Over Store-Bought Kits?

While there are countless whitening products at the drugstore, they often lead to frustration. Many people find they cause sensitive teeth, irritate their gums, or deliver uneven, disappointing results.

Choosing professional whitening with our team means you’re placing your smile in trusted hands. We believe in providing care that is not only effective but also completely personalized to you.

  • It’s Customized for You: We tailor the treatment to your unique smile and sensitivity levels for a comfortable and predictable outcome.
  • It’s Safer: We ensure your teeth and gums are healthy enough for whitening and protect your soft tissues during the procedure.
  • It’s More Effective: Our professional-grade solutions are more powerful than over-the-counter options, delivering more noticeable and longer-lasting results.

In-Office Whitening

This is the perfect choice if you’re looking for fast, dramatic results. In just a single visit of about an hour, you can relax in our comfortable office while we do all the work. You’ll leave that same day with a smile that is several shades brighter.

Custom Take-Home Kits

If you prefer to whiten your teeth on your own schedule, our take-home kits are a great solution. We’ll create whitening trays that are custom-molded specifically for your teeth. This ensures the professional-strength gel is applied evenly for beautiful results from the comfort of your home.
